A creeping plant that thrives on rocks, etc. It flourishes in low light and likes warm temperatures.

You need to be careful whilst purchasing this plant as there are numerous mosses tagged as Java, but many of them are NOT supposed to be grown underwater.

A good dealer will know the distinction. The genus name for Java moss is Vesicularia Dubyana.
